Biosafety of the Human A-673 Rhabdomyoma Cells (A-673)

Human A-673 Rhabdomyoma Cells (A-673) are negative for HIV-1, HBV, HCV, mycoplasma, bacteria, yeast and fungi.

Cluture Conditions of the Human A-673 Rhabdomyoma Cells (A-673)

Complete growth medium: DMEM+10%FBS+1%Penicillin-Streptomycin Solution. Temperature: 37℃. Condition: 95% air, 5% carbon dioxide

Product Format of the Human A-673 Rhabdomyoma Cells (A-673)

Frozen 1 mL or T25 flask.

USAGE of the Human A-673 Rhabdomyoma Cells (A-673)

Upon receiving the cells in a T-25 flask at room temperature, immediately transfer the cells to 37°C, 5% incubator; the cells in vials, directly and immediately transfer the cells from dry ice to liquid nitrogen.
